Inclusion criteria

Inclusion criteria: Ages Eligible for Study: 20 Years and above, Genders Eligible for Study: Both Inclusion Criteria: - Diagnosis of type 2 diabetes - Patients who have been placed on diet and exercise therapy without achieving target blood glucose levels - Outpatients Exclusion Criteria: - Type 1 diabetes, diabetes that is a result of pancreatic injury, or secondary forms of diabetes - Significant cardiovascular complications as defined by the protocol - Significant diabetic complications as defined by the protocol Other protocol-defined inclusion/exclusion criteria may apply

Design outcomes

Primary

MeasureTime frame
Primary Outcomes: Adverse events profile after 52 weeks of treatment Secondary Outcomes: Change from baseline to endpoint on HbA1c at 52 weeks; Change from baseline to endpoint on fasting plasma glucose at 52 weeks; Change from baseline to endpoint in HOMA B at 52 weeks; Change from baseline to endpoint in HOMA IR at 52 weeks; Change from baseline to endpoint in body weight at 52 weeks;
